Welcome to R&D!

The R&D organization is composed of following teams:

  • Product: This team is responsible for defining the product vision, strategy, and roadmap. They gather and prioritize requirements from stakeholders and customers, ensuring that the product meets market needs and aligns with the company's goals.

Β 

  • Engineering: The engineering team is responsible for designing, developing, and maintaining the product. They work closely with the product team to translate requirements into technical specifications and implement innovative solutions. It also includes:

    • Quality Assurance: responsible for ensuring the quality of the product by developing and executing test plans, identifying and report bugs, and working with the engineering team to resolve issues and improve product quality.

    • Security: The security team is responsible for ensuring the security of the product and its infrastructure. They identify and mitigate security risks, implement security best practices, and ensure compliance with security standards and regulations.

Β 

  • Design: The design team is responsible for creating a user-friendly and visually appealing interface for the product. They work closely with the product and engineering teams to ensure that the design aligns with the product's goals and enhances the user experience.

Β 

  • Professional Services: This team is responsible for implementing, configuring and developing integrations the product for clients. They work closely with customers to understand their requirements and ensure that the product meets their needs.

Β 

  • Support: The support team is responsible for providing technical assistance and troubleshooting to customers. They help customers resolve issues and ensure that they have a positive experience with the product.

Β 

  • Technical Writing: The tech writing team is responsible for turning complex ideas into clear, useful content. From user guides to API docs, making sure the right information gets to the right people, with clarity, accuracy, and a better user experience.

Β 

  • PMO (Project Management Office): The PMO is responsible for overseeing and managing projects within the R&D department. They ensure that projects are completed on time, within budget, and meet quality standards. They also provide guidance and support to project managers and teams. Additionally to Project Management, PMO also cover GRC activities

    • GRC (Governance, Risk, and Compliance): responsible for ensuring that the R&D department operates within the company's governance framework and complies with relevant regulations and standards. They manage risk, ensure compliance, and help the R&D department operate efficiently and effectively.
